  • Student Engagement has a limited number of storage lockers available for student club/organization use. Clubs/Organizations interested in having a storage locker can apply each year for the use of these facilities. Priority will be given to clubs that currently occupy locker space. Available space will be allotted on an as needed basis. Space is available from August until May with limited summer storage opportunities.   • Theatre & Dance Artistic Achievement AwardsThe School of Music, Theatre & Dance offers several Artistic Achievement Awards to talented, incoming students (new and transferring). Artistic Achievement Awards and limited endowed scholarships are offered in renewable amounts ranging up to $7,500 per year and are in addition to academic merit awards.
